    The 1945 Nobel Prize in Literature was awarded to the Chilean poet Gabriela Mistral (1889–1957) "for her lyric poetry, which inspired by powerful emotions, has made her name a symbol of the idealistic aspirations of the entire Latin American world."     Opened in 1951 by American George Whitman, it was originally called "Le Mistral", but was renamed to "Shakespeare and Company" in 1964 in tribute to Sylvia Beach's store [1] and on the 400th anniversary of William Shakespeare's birth.     Mistral Engines SA was a Swiss developer and manufacturer of wankel rotary aviation light aircraft, helicopter and unmanned military vehicle engines. [1] Its headquarters was in Geneva, Switzerland [ 2 ] and was majority owned by DEA General Aviation, a Chinese company based in Guangdong .

    Lucila Godoy Alcayaga (Latin American Spanish: [luˈsila ɣoˈðoj alkaˈʝaɣa]; 7 April 1889 – 10 January 1957), known by her pseudonym Gabriela Mistral (Spanish: [ɡaˈβɾjela misˈtɾal]), was a Chilean poet-diplomat, educator, and Catholic.

    Mistral AI SAS is a French artificial intelligence (AI) startup, headquartered in Paris. It specializes in open-weight large language models (LLMs). [ 2 ] [ 3 ] Founded in April 2023 by engineers formerly employed by Google DeepMind [ 4 ] and Meta Platforms , the company has gained prominence as an alternative to proprietary AI systems.

    Judith Krantz (née Tarcher; January 9, 1928 – June 22, 2019) was an American magazine writer, fashion editor, and novelist.Her first novel Scruples (1978) was a New York Times best-seller [2] and was translated into 50 languages.
